In a poignant moment during one of her epic Vegas gigs, the legend herself, Adele, took time out to salute the late comic genius, Matthew Perry. The news of the former Friends star's sudden demise at 54 years old had sent shockwaves across the globe, and Adele, a Las Vegas resident known for her sold-out concerts, decided to honor his memory.
A Heartfelt Tribute
Although they never crossed paths in real life, Adele dedicated her rendition of "When We Were Young" to Matthew Perry, extolling his iconic character, Chandler Bing. This hilarious character was, according to Adele, "the funniest fictional character of all time," a judgment that sent ripples of agreement through the audience at the Colosseum at Caesars Palace, Adele's Vegas abode.
The Magic of Chandler Bing
Adele shared a profound personal connection to the character Chandler Bing. She reminisced about her buddy Andrew, who would impersonate Chandler when she was just 12. Andrew's antics turned a sea of tears into a lake of laughter during tough times. Adele fondly recalled, "He would do the Chandler thing anytime to crack us up, and if any of us were going through a rough patch, he'd just do the Chandler routine."
A Battle Worth Fighting
Matthew Perry's passing struck a chord with Adele, who praised his courage in speaking up about his battles with substance abuse. Aspiring to emulate his honesty and openness, the 35-year-old powerhouse, who quit booze earlier this year, acknowledged Perry's candor about his struggles. In his 2022 memoir, "Friends, Lovers, and the Big Terrible Thing," Perry talked about a near-death experience during which his colon ruptured due to opioid overuse at age 49. This health crisis led to a life-threatening battle, with five months in a hospital bed and an additional nine months with a colostomy bag.
Speaking directly to her audience, Adele expressed her stunned disbelief at losing someone who had spread smiles and laughter across the world. She encouraged fans to remember Perry fondly, highlighting the impact that his portrayal of Chandler Bing had on his admirers.
